Self Storage Locations in ND
StorQuest Self Storage
13374 Cartwright Loop NW
Williston,
ND
58801
866-581-6332
Visit Location
StorQuest Self Storage
13374 Cartwright Loop NW
Williston,
ND
58801
866-581-6332
Visit Location